Theology of the Body for Teens
"Going Beyond Teen Chastity"
Teens are facing unique challenges in the culture today. These challenges, especially those concerning sexuality and human and divine love, deserve more than the outdated "do this, don't do that" approach to catechesis. Today's challenges need to be addressed with a "new language" that explains how authentic Christianity makes sense because it corresponds perfectly with the deepest desire of the human heart. Theology of the Body for Teens is an exciting and dynamic program based on Pope John Paul II's revolutionary Theology of the body being offered to High School teens at St. Peter's. Ths program will give teens the answers and the tools they need to successfully and safely navigate through life.
